Automatic Flight-Log Backup
AirData UAV is built around a simple flight-log workflow: finish a flight in a supported controller or planning app, then let the companion locate the saved log and back it up to AirData cloud. That removes the need to copy records manually after every trip and keeps pilot data tied to the relevant flight history.
The Android app supports logs from Autel Explorer, DJI GO 3/4, DJI Pilot, DJI Fly, Pix4D, and selected integrated DJI devices such as P4P+ and AGRAS. Operators can choose how many days to synchronize and restrict automatic syncing to Wi-Fi, which helps balance a complete archive with control over mobile data.
Flight Data Analysis and Fleet Health
Flight records become more useful when they can be reviewed as an operating history rather than a folder of files. AirData UAV helps pilots examine aircraft performance, flight details, and recurring signals that may deserve attention before the next deployment. This makes routine post-flight review part of the safety and maintenance conversation.
The wider AirData workflow also tracks equipment, maintenance activity, and pilot hours, giving individual pilots and small fleets a shared view of their operation. Use it to compare activity over time, identify patterns worth investigating, and preserve a clearer record of how each aircraft is being used. It is especially practical when several drones or pilots generate logs that would otherwise be difficult to organize.
Mission Checklists and Operational Reports
Pre-flight preparation and post-flight follow-up can be organized with mission checklists. AirData UAV includes pre-deployment and risk-assessment steps alongside pre-flight and post-flight checklists, so operators can turn recurring procedures into a repeatable routine. The approach is useful for teams that need a written trail around flight readiness rather than relying on memory.
Reporting tools extend that record beyond the app's daily log view. Users can build operational reports by date range, pilot, drone, or battery, then use templates or customize the result for a particular organization or civil-aviation submission. This gives commercial operators a practical path from collected flight data to documentation they can review, share, and retain.
Live Streaming for Field Operations
AirData UAV also supports live streaming when a flight needs to be shared beyond the pilot's screen. The app can stream a screen with audio while running in the background, and it can open authorized streams connected with an AirData account. That makes the same platform useful for remote oversight, training, demonstrations, or field coordination.
For compatible flight apps that expose an RTMP address, operators can use an AirData RTMP URL as part of their streaming setup. This connects flight data management with real-time visibility, giving teams another way to share activity when a flight needs to be followed away from the aircraft.
